LindaBrinck Jun 3rd, 2019 10:43 AM

The Bunratty Folk Park and Castle are so/so. There are plenty of places to see thatched cottages in Ireland.

Durty Nelly's is fine for dinner, however,

I would HIGHLY recommend the Bunratty Castle Banquet.
My first time, I figured this had to be the biggest tourist trap around but I was very impressed.

About $63 per person but totally worth it for a pretty good show and meal - Mead, Soup, Spare Ribs, Chicken, a dessert.
Bag pipes, people in costume, singing, harp and violin music. Someone is crowned King and Queen and someone is thrown in the dungeon. Lots of jokes and laughing. Really a fun end to your trip.

I was there last week and have done the dinner 3 times before. It doesn't get old. Book fast because it always sells out quickly. Sometimes there are tickets on GROUPON. If none there, check directly with the Bunratty website. On certain nights the banquet moves over to Dunguaire castle.
